What the eef are EEFs? This episode dives deep into not only what EEFs are, but how they can change modern grain farming. On the face of it, they are enhanced efficiency fertilisers, but what it can mean is farmers are able to take control over fertiliser loss in their paddocks and be a lot closer to meeting global emissions targets. A four year multi-million dollar co-investment is aiming to explore how Australian grain growers can improve nitrogen use efficiency and reduce on farm greenhouse gas emissions. In this podcast we speak to project lead, Dr Arjun Pandey from The University of Melbourne and also grower, Russell Zwar who has experience using EEFs.
